Mufflers And Exhaust Systems Businesses in NORTH VERNON, INDIANA

There is 1 Mufflers And Exhaust Systems (classified under Automotive Services -> Automotive Exhaust System Repair Shops) business location listed in North Vernon, Indiana. To view their directions, website links, hours, ratings and additional profile details please select their profile listing below.


Pages: 1
Lucas Muffler Shop
546 East O And M Avenue